Transaction 40d69c72d5548a91c04ec5d65047a5999c73876affe45762a85ca1319fcaf73a
1 Input
2 Outputs
- 40d69c72d5548a91c04ec5d65047a5999c73876affe45762a85ca1319fcaf73a:0
- 40d69c72d5548a91c04ec5d65047a5999c73876affe45762a85ca1319fcaf73a:1
value 18569000
address 16BMkd482B7k1bsEa8q868SqqvSkeuXf7p
value 1004966
address 1BQET5QJG7AUg5dQPAorXs36uwiu1q6hWQ